    Plant Care & Growing Tips

    Caring for your orange mint herb plant is straightforward, ensuring a bountiful harvest of fragrant leaves. This resilient plant is known for its vigor and adaptability, making it an excellent choice for gardeners of all skill levels. To ensure optimal growth, understanding its basic needs for sunlight, water, and soil is key.

    Sunlight Requirements: Orange Mint thrives in full sun to partial shade. For the best growth and most intense flavor, aim for at least 6 hours of direct sunlight per day. In hotter climates, partial shade during the intense afternoon sun can prevent leaf scorch. If growing indoors, place your plant in a bright window with indirect light, perhaps supplementing with a grow light if natural light is insufficient. Adequate light is crucial for producing the oils that give mint its distinctive fragrance and taste.

    Watering and Soil: This herb prefers consistently moist soil but dislikes being waterlogged. Water the plant when the top inch of soil feels dry to the touch. Ensure proper drainage to prevent root rot. Orange Mint is adaptable and can grow in various soil types as long as they are well-drained. A rich, loamy soil with a slightly acidic to neutral pH (6.0-7.0) is ideal. When planting in containers, use a good quality potting mix that allows for excellent drainage. Regular watering, especially during dry spells, will keep your orange mint herb plant vibrant and productive.

    Temperature and Hardiness: Orange Mint is a very hardy perennial suited for USDA Zones 5-9. It can tolerate a wide range of temperatures, but prefers moderate conditions. In colder zones, the plant will die back in winter and re-emerge in spring. In warmer zones, it may remain evergreen. Protect container plants from extreme cold by bringing them indoors or providing insulation. Fertilization is generally not heavily required for mint, but a balanced liquid fertilizer applied sparingly once or twice during the growing season can promote lush growth. Watch out for common mint pests like spider mites or aphids; a strong spray of water or insecticidal soap can typically manage them.

    Frequently Asked Questions

    • Q: How big does this plant get? A: Your orange mint herb plant arrives 3-5 inches tall in a 3.5-inch pot. With maturity, it can grow to a height of 12 to 24 inches, spreading to form a dense patch.

    • Q: Is this an indoor or outdoor plant? A: Orange mint is primarily an outdoor plant, thriving in garden beds or outdoor containers. However, it can be grown indoors in a bright, sunny window with good air circulation.
    • Q: How much sunlight does it need? A: This plant prefers full sun to partial shade, meaning at least 4-6 hours of direct sunlight daily. In very hot climates, some afternoon shade is beneficial to prevent leaf burn.
    • Q: Is this plant easy to care for? A: Yes, Orange Mint is known for being a very hardy and adaptable herb, making it an excellent choice for beginners and those looking for a low-maintenance plant. It’s easy to grow orange mint successfully.

    • Q: Can I use orange mint in cooking? A: Absolutely! The leaves of the orange mint herb plant are edible and have a delightful citrus-mint flavor, perfect for teas, desserts, salads, and various culinary applications.
    • Q: When is the best time to plant? A: The best time to plant Orange Mint outdoors is in spring after the last frost. For indoor growing, it can be planted year-round.
    • Q: Will it survive winter in my zone? A: Orange Mint is a perennial suited for USDA Zones 5-9. In these zones, it will die back in winter and regrow from its roots in spring. In colder zones, it can be grown as an annual or overwintered indoors.
    • Q: How do I control its spread? A: Mint plants, including orange mint herb plant, can spread vigorously. To control its growth, plant it in containers or use root barriers when planting directly in the ground.
